- Oct 13, 2015
-
-
Sam Yaple authored
Long story short, some kernels before 3.15 had an issue with using su in a container when the network namespace was --net=host. The gate has a 3.10 and a 3.13 kernel and has a problem with this. This changes everything to use sudo backport: liberty Partially-Implements: blueprint functional-testing-gate Change-Id: I4d79ccaa1cddffcc8393f64e7e1be2538efe33e5
-
- Oct 06, 2015
-
-
Sam Yaple authored
The majority of the start.sh code is identical. This removes that duplicate code while still maintaining the ability to call code in a specific container. The start.sh is moved into /usr/local/bin/kolla_start in the container The extend_start.sh script is called by the kolla_start script at the location /usr/local/bin/kolla_extend_start . It always exists because we create a noop kolla_extend_start in the base directory. We override it with extend_start.sh in a specific image should we need to. Of note, the neutron-agents container is exempt from this new structure due to it being a fat container. Additionally, we fix the inconsistent permissions throughout. 644 for repo files and the scripts are set to 755 via a Docker RUN command to ensure someones local perm change won't break upstream containers. Change-Id: I7da8d19965463ad30ee522a71183e3f092e0d6ad Closes-Bug: #1501295
-
- Sep 27, 2015
-
-
Sam Yaple authored
Change-Id: I9bb0a1fac63cc326234b0f06b1e56b43e0753279 Partially-Implements: blueprint replace-config-external
-
- Aug 28, 2015
-
-
Sam Yaple authored
Updated build.py to reflect this change. Deprecate --template option and make it a noop. Change-Id: I7cd98d1ee684a4c64984a49597159868152683b2 Partially-Implements: blueprint remove-docker-dir
-
Steven Dake authored
Change-Id: Ia601291c5a618315e0494ab7d0673a5062ae6b99 Partially-Implements: blueprint remove-docker-dir
-
- Aug 14, 2015
-
-
Swapnil Kulkarni authored
Change-Id: I919560ad437724595ba83170a852116be011bff8 Partially-Implements: blueprint dockerfile-template
-